Abstract(in English) | Recent studies have shown that the Internet topologies exhibit power laws and small world properties. Since the discovery of these properties, there exist many studies on IPv4 network topologies but a few on IPv6 ones. In this report, we study the topological properties of the IPv6 network at the autonomous system level. We show that the IPv6 network also exhibits the power laws and small world properties. In addition, we report the time variation of the quantities that characterize these properties form May 2002 to March 2004. |
